4/2/0/0 Rifleman? "extra" firepower would be nice? I'm sorry, but you're using a pea shooter while a master rifleman is holding the nuke bazooka from Starship troopers. It's not a bit of extra firepower, it's a lot of extra firepower. If you get master marksman (+5 riflespeed) or a +5 rifle speed tape to cap your speed you can drop a Enraged Bull Rancor (CL89) in 10secs. Without riflespeed the most powerful ranged weapon in the game (T21, AP3, 200-500) is much too slow to deliver it's potential. CH is fun, the higher payer missions you can get with it are nice, your own private tanksare handy. But who needs a tank if you can drop 95% of the creatures before they reach you?
Drawbacks:
- You need to take your time taking on lairs
- If you don't take your time in order to maximize killsyou will need low encumberance armor
- Either way you'll have to keep yourself drunk when fighting, good low enc armor can safe you however from eating crates of canapes too
- You'll need buffs alot, rifles have pretty high HAM costs and firing once a second isn't very healty on your HAM bars

Remeber your a ranger, we have camo that lets us shoot a few extra times without being seen, we have creature knowledge so we know what works best agaisnt them (use Dxr-6b acid rifle on rancors they go down faster as there resists suck to acid, 70% energy resist compared to 40% acid). Take the time to learn how to pull one social creature from a group (bleeds are great for this) and always watch out for scout varity animals as they love to invite the whole pack to munch on you

Armor decay = condition - (dmg done * resist %) e.g. creature hits your chest for 1000 points, 80% kin resist, 200 points dmg to your HAM bar and the condition of your armor. Composite usually has 10% higher kinetic resist and twice the condition. If you custom order it you can get 80% composite with very low encumberance.

Kalaf, the speed has an exponential component. The higher it becomes the more effect each point has. Turning +25 into +33 is hardly noticable, turning the +90 into +98 is extremely noticable.
